Product reviews:
Norton
2025-12-19 iphone Xs
Brown Leopard Print Mesh Panel Swimsuit river island leopard print swimsuit
river island leopard print swimsuit
Sidney
2025-12-16 iphone 7 Plus
Leopard Print Crochet Bikini Brief river island leopard print swimsuit
river island leopard print swimsuit
Herbert
2025-12-24 iphone 7
Wrap Tie Animal Print Swimsuit river island leopard print swimsuit
river island leopard print swimsuit
Brown leopard print one shoulder river island leopard print swimsuit
river island leopard print swimsuit